Sniper Elite V2 officially announced for Wii U

Posted on February 5, 2013 by (@NE_Brian) in News, Podcast Stories, Wii U

505 Games has shared the first details on Sniper Elite V2 for Wii U.

The shooter will feature new controls as well as “a level of interactivity only possible with the Wii U GamePad touch screen”.

505 also provided the following information:

“Players will enjoy the same thrilling, visceral experience as they guide American OSS agent Karl Fairburne around historical locations throughout Berlin and attempt to unravel the mysteries and dangers of the German V-2 rocket program but now with even greater tactical depth and flexibility thanks to brand new functionality through the GamePad – tag enemies and booby-traps, track enemy locations and activity, even monitor the blast radius of planted explosives – all with a glance at the touch screen and without leaving the battlefield for even a second.”

Sniper Elite V2 will also have the standard gameplay from the original release. It’ll feature the “kill cam” from the first Sniper Elite, and “skillful shots are rewarded with a slow-motion sequence of the bullet running its full trajectory before the target is rendered in graphic x-ray detail, showing the bullet entering the body and causing lethal damage.”

Jason Kingsley, CEO of Rebellion, commented:

“Sniper Elite is just the kind of mature game that is perfect for the different mechanics of the Wii U. It’s been a challenge to get it right, but thanks to our team and the fantastic support of our partners at 505 Games we believe we’ve brought the unique gameplay to a whole new platform.”

Sniper Elite V2 is hitting Wii U this spring.
